GU’s Morrison withdraws
Gonzaga University junior Adam Morrison has withdrawn from the USA Basketball U21 National Team Trials because of summer school commitments.
Morrison was one of three invitees who were unable to participate, joining Rodney Carney (Memphis), who suffered a rib injury, and Malik Hairston (Oregon), who pulled his groin.
University of Arkansas guard Ronnie Brewer and Temple guard Mardy Collins have been added to the 2005 USA U21 Men’s National Team Trials roster. Brewer and Collins join an already impressive list of the nation’s top 21-and-unders (born on or after Jan. 1, 1984) who will attend the USA Basketball Men’s U21 National Team Trials Thursday through Saturday in Dallas, Texas.
“I have talked to Coach (Phil) Martelli and USA Basketball officials and explained Adam’s situation,” Gonzaga coach Mark Few said. “Although he is in good academic standing with the university, Adam is taking summer school classes. Many of our student-athletes do so to ease the in-season academic load. While he believed he would be able to juggle both the academic and USA Basketball commitments this summer, as it drew nearer to the trials he reazlied he could not complete all of his academic projects in a timely manner and still be involved in the trials.”
